The author investigates the agenda for transformation in contemporary African development studies: policy studies, strategic studies, international relations and economic diplomacy. With a focus on the capacity dimension, he proposes critical policy and action-oriented recommendations on how to overcome present and future emergencies in Africa.
George Kararach is a Political Economist and Senior Consultant in the Strategy and Operations Policy Department at the African Development Bank. He holds a PhD in Economics from Leeds University, UK. He has published on public policy and macro-economic policy reform in developing countries. His recent publications include Rethinking Development Challenges for Public Policy: Insights from Contemporary Africa (with K. Hanson and T. Shaw, 2012).
